Description

20 Word Problems for addition and subtraction (Kindergarten)! This packet is the ultimate packet for math problem solving. It has super easy ones (add to/subtract from 10) for the beginning of the year and the word problems get progressively more difficult (add to/subtract from 20). No prep needed! They are ready to print and go. Print these full size or reduce the size so that kids can put them in their math journal.

You can use these as morning work, homework, classwork. It would be a good idea to laminate them or stick them in sheet protectors so that kids can use them as a math center, too:)

Also, each sheet is labeled at the top, right corner so that it's easy for you to find exactly what kind of math problem you're looking for.

As a bonus, I have included sums to 10 and sums to 20...so you can easily use these to differentiate the same standard for various kids!

It's also great to use for 1st graders who need a little extra help with beginning addition/subtraction!

Included in this awesome packet, you will get the following:

-10 addition result unknown (8+2=?) – Sums to 10 & 20

-10 subtraction result unknown (8-2=?) – Sums to 10 & 20

Standards

to see state-specific standards (only available in the US).
Represent addition and subtraction with objects, fingers, mental images, drawings, sounds (e.g., claps), acting out situations, verbal explanations, expressions, or equations.
Solve addition and subtraction word problems, and add and subtract within 10, e.g., by using objects or drawings to represent the problem.
Decompose numbers less than or equal to 10 into pairs in more than one way, e.g., by using objects or drawings, and record each decomposition by a drawing or equation (e.g., 5 = 2 + 3 and 5 = 4 + 1).
